Output 7658feb86fddf4a91f60a22051e2936572c42ec9436e173fa81d6e31529b4901:0

value
290000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5457d47d77ea7417fb31e45ce1e584d61ecd6229 OP_EQUALVERIFY OP_CHECKSIG
address
18gxyeowR5R6G1S8UNCLtvuwjZmKaZD7kk
transaction
7658feb86fddf4a91f60a22051e2936572c42ec9436e173fa81d6e31529b4901
confirmations
538770
spent
true